在vagrant
环境里面搭了一个flask
的环境并运行:
$ python hello.py
* Running on http://127.0.0.1:5000/
使用 links
访问也没有问题,显示了 hello world
vagrant
的配置文件中配置了端口映射:
config.vm.network "forwarded_port", guest: 5000, host: 5000
启动vagrant
的时候也显示端口映射正常: default: 5000 => 5000 (adapter 1)
但是在本地host
机上访问http://localhost:5000
显示无法访问网页。
求助啊~
自己解决了
要添加 app.run(host='0.0.0.0')
才行。不然只监听本地回还网卡
浪费大家时间啦
我也遇到这种问题
Vagrant文件里添加这个?